About Common

Common is the nation’s leading residential brand and operating platform that designs, leases, and manages multifamily properties that appeal to today's renters. Through smart design and tech-enabled property management, Common delivers exceptional experiences to thousands of residents in coliving, microunit, and traditional apartments in cities from coast to coast. Founded in October 2015, we are the preferred choice for renters looking for a stress-free apartment from a trusted brand, and for real estate owners seeking reliable, above-market returns. 

We challenge ourselves every day not just to think about ways to make city living better, but to activate those ideas in meaningful ways. Our team is comprised of real estate professionals, designers, engineers, salespeople, marketers, member service representatives, and so much more. We work collaboratively, value self-startership, and embrace a “whatever it takes” mentality to ensure our work is done and done well. Common sits squarely at the intersection between technology and real estate, working every day to build quality residential solutions that bring positive change to the world’s rental housing crisis.

It’s an exciting time to be part of Common’s team. With over 17,500 units signed and under development and over $110 million in global venture capital investment, Common is expanding its reliable, renter-first property operations to 26 cities across the world.

About the RoleCommon is growing rapidly and we are looking for ambitious, self-motivated people to be the next generation of employees turning housing into a consumer-focused industry. This is a critical position for our business, ensuring that we transact all leases with a high degree of compliance and fidelity.  Responsibilities 

  • Review leases,with a focus on the details.
  • Ensure Leases are processed properly and in a timely matter 
  • Communicate/Consult with Leasing Applicants (customers) in a timely and professional manner
  • Manage and track pending agreements to ensure they are accurate and compliant
  • Initiate and review background/finance reporting for prospective member approval
  • Provide data & reporting analytics to ensure accuracy and performance

Qualifications

  • You have 1+ years of administrative and/or customer service experience (Property/Residential experience a plus!)
  • You have experience with Salesforce, Yardi Voyager/CRM, or Entrata 
  • You are self-motivated and thrive under pressure, and a stickler for details
  • You are highly organized and have a knack for prioritizing and multitasking
  • You are a strong communicator and are comfortable in difficult conversations
  • You are comfortable working in environments where you will be able to take initiative and carve out a path to success for yourself
  • Your schedule is flexible and will be willing to work weekends and evenings if need be
